use derive_builder::Builder;
use mockito::{Mock, Server};
use serde::{Deserialize, Serialize};
use serde_json::json;
#[derive(Serialize, Deserialize, Debug, Clone, Builder, Default)]
#[builder(setter(into))]
#[builder(default)]
#[builder(field(public))]
pub struct MockParams {
pub channel_access_token: String,
pub user_access_token: String,
pub status_code: usize,
pub error_message: Option<String>,
}
pub async fn make_mock(server: &mut Server, builder: Option<MockParamsBuilder>) -> Mock {
let mut builder = builder.unwrap_or_default();
if builder.channel_access_token.is_none() {
builder.channel_access_token("test_channel_access_token".to_string());
}
if builder.user_access_token.is_none() {
builder.user_access_token("test_user_access_token".to_string());
}
if builder.status_code.is_none() {
builder.status_code(200usize);
}
if builder.error_message.is_none() {
builder.error_message("error occurred".to_string());
}
let params = builder.build().unwrap();
let body_json = if params.status_code == 200 || params.status_code == 204 {
json!({}).to_string()
} else {
json!({
"message": params.error_message
})
.to_string()
};
let expected_body = json!({
"userAccessToken": params.user_access_token.clone()
});
server
.mock("POST", "/user/v1/deauthorize")
.match_header(
"authorization",
format!("Bearer {}", params.channel_access_token).as_str(),
)
.match_body(mockito::Matcher::Json(expected_body))
.with_status(params.status_code)
.with_header("content-type", "application/json")
.with_body(body_json)
.create_async()
.await
}
